EDUC X321.55

Montessori Practicum

Prerequisite: Montessori Certification requires a full academic year of concurrent Monday through Friday internship in a Montessori/Early Childhood Program under the direct supervision of an experienced certified Montessori teacher.

This practicum must be taken concurrently with the other Montessori program courses in order to earn the credential. It is designed to apply learning in real time with real children for the most efficient and advantageous skill development toward becoming a Montessori teacher/caregiver. Weekly practicum activities are daily from September through June and supervised by an already, experienced Montessori credentialed adult. An expert Montessori professional visits each practicum site quarterly to provide the adult learner with evaluation and mentoring. While some practicum sites allow a volunteer position from 8:30-12:30, a full time position (40 hr./week) that provides the experience of a full day cycle is encouraged. This course requires both participation in a Montessori classroom that matches the age for the credential being sought as well as weekly meetings during fall quarter, which provide preparation for observation to individualize learning, strategies in documentation, authentic assessment, professional leadership, accreditation standards, and preparation of professional and child portfolios. “Child Development” and “Child, Family and Community” are prerequisites for this course since this coursework is required by the State of California to work in any early childhood program.
